What should be the count of children()?? I think it should be 3. But it shows 0. Can anyone correct me...
class mainObject : public QObject{
public:
mainObject( QObject * parent = 0 ){}
~mainObject(){}
};
class myObject : public mainObject{
public:
myObject( QObject * parent = 0 ) : mainObject( parent ){}
~myObject(){}
};
int main(int argc, char *argv[]){
mainObject* ob = new mainObject;
myObject* a = new myObject(ob);
myObject* b = new myObject(ob);
myObject* c = new myObject(ob);
qDebug() << ob->children().count();
return 0;
}
